Beyond the potential toxicity of belladonna, how much you … Webb12 aug. 2024 · Answer: Ibuprofen, NSAIDs vs. Tylenol Any non-steroidal anti-inflammatory drug (NSAID) will decrease the inflammatory response that occurs with tooth movement. NSAIDs block prostaglandin synthesis and result in slower tooth movement. Prostaglandins have been found to play a direct role in bone resorption.

Webb17 dec. 2015 · Painkillers such as morphine, NSAIDs and paracetamol that are effective for the relief of nociceptive and inflammatory pain conditions are not effective for the relief of neuropathic pain. This is because the underlying mechanisms that cause neuropathic pain following nerve injury are different from those that induce nociceptive and acute … having a car shipped to you

However ibuprofen is good to use if you want to alternate or for inflammation ect. If your teething baby seems uncomfortable, consider these simple tips: 1. Rub your baby's gums.Use a clean finger or wet gauze to rub your baby's gums. The pressure can ease your baby's discomfort. 2. Keep it cool.A cold spoon or chilled — not frozen — teething ring can be soothing on a baby's gums. … Visa mer Although timing varies widely, babies often begin teething by about age 6 months. The two bottom front teeth (lower central incisors) are usually the first to appear, followed by the two top front teeth (upper central incisors). … Visa mer Run a soft, clean cloth over your baby's gums twice a day — after the morning feeding and before bed. The cleansing can keep food debris and bacteria from building up in your … Visa mer To keep your baby safe, avoid using: 1. Over-the-counter remedies, including homeopathic teething tablets.The benefits of topical gels and … Visa mer Teething can usually be handled at home. Contact the doctor if your baby seems particularly uncomfortable or if teething seems to be interfering with his or her eating or drinking. Visa mer
